House
Atreides (Major)
House Atreides hails
from the water planet of Caladan, and employs unlikely methods in its endeavors: noble spirit, just ways and unfailing virtue.
Ruling its homeworld Caladan for generations with justice and generosity, House Atreides has perfected a form of government
that results in a well-organized society and a spiritually satisfied people. Little wonder that Caladan is the lush, prosperous
paradise that it is. However, the House is also proficient in war; it has even developed an Atreides battle language. The
colors of House Atreides are green and black; their symbol is a red hawk.
House
Boro (Minor)
House Boro was the
imperial house that ruled the Old Empire before its downfall at the hands of the Thinking Machines. During the Butlerian Jihad,
Iblis Ginjo married Camie Boro, the last descendant of House Boro, as part of his plan to ascend in the League of Nobles.
Their great-granddaughter Jessica Boro-Ginjo would later marry Faykan Corrino, the first Padishah Emperor, making future members
of House Corrino and House Atreides descendants of House Boro.
House
Corrino (Major)
Imperial House Corrino
was founded by Viceroy Faykan Butler, the grandnephew of Serena Butler. Faykan had married Jessica Boro-Ginjo, a descendant
of both the first Grand Patriarch Iblis Ginjo and also of the last Emperors of the Old Empire. In a speech given immediately
after the Battle of Corrin, the final battle of the Butlerian Jihad, Faykan took much of the credit for the victory (though
the battle was mainly organized and carried out by Supreme Bashar Vorian Atreides) and announced that he would change his
name to Corrino in recognition of this historic event. He then combined the positions of Viceroy and Grand Patriarch into
one office, declaring himself Emperor of Humanity.
House
Ecaz (Major)
House Ecaz rules
the fourth planet of Alpha Centauri B, also named Ecaz. During the events of Prelude to Dune, the head of the House is Archduke
Armand Ecaz. At this time, House Ecaz was in kanly, or vendetta, with House Moritani.
House
Hagal (Minor)
House Hagal allied
itself with the Imperial House Corrino when Padishah Emperor Elrood IX wed Yvette Hagal. Their daughter Edwina would later
be the great-grandmother of Paul Atreides. Their homeworld of Hagal was once rich in gems before it was mined out.
House
Harkonnen (Major)
One of the Great
Houses of the Imperium, House Harkonnen is driven by a kanly (vendetta) against House Atreides. The vendetta originated at
the Battle of Corrin, the battle that ended the Butlerian Jihad and founded the Imperium. The first Abulurd Harkonnen had
refused an order from his superior Vorian Atreides to kill a multitude of humans enslaved by the thinking machines. Though he had only wanted to save innocent people, Abulurd was demonized by Vorian and labeled a coward
and a traitor. Abulurd's own brother Faykan Corrino exiled him from the League Worlds, to the frosty planet of Lankiveil.
House Harkonnen worked its way back into the graces of the Imperium, manipulating the price of whale-fur to purchase its way
into the nobility.
House
Moritani (Major)
House Moritani are
at war with House Ecaz of the Landsraad. Their stronghold is the second planet of the star Niushe, Grumman. In the year 10,175
A.G., the Viscount Hundro Moritani allied with House Harkonnen in an attempt to conquer the Atreides home world of Caladan.
The attempt failed when the Ducal Mentat of House Atreides, Thufir Hawat, tricked the Moritani/Harkonnen space-fleet into
believing that Duke Leto had a gigantic water fleet, which were actually harmless fishing boats.

House
Novebruns (Minor)
House Novebruns
is noted in Children of Dune when Gurney Halleck recounts that "three hundred and twenty-one liters [of melange] were said
to have bought half of Novebruns Planet from the Mutelli family." In Dune: House Corrino, the Lord of House Novebruns formally
requested that Emperor Shaddam IV grant the destroyed House Taligari world of Zanovar to him so that he could mine it for
"valuable raw materials."
House Ordos (Minor)
One of the more
powerful members of the great council of the Imperium, the Landsraad, House Ordos is from the ice planet Sigma Draconis IV,
and is considered to be a mercantile house. Ordos may
have their origins in China, since their family name is the
same as that of the Ordos Desert of China.
House
Richese (Major)
Though Richese was
a Synchronized World under thinking machine control during the Butlerian Jihad, 10,000 years later it had become home to the
wealthy House Richese. House Richese had taken over the valuable melange production
operations of the planet Arrakis, the only known source of the all-important spice. However, the vast expenses required for
the harvesting of the spice — combined with an economic war with the more advanced House Vernius of Ix — had bankrupted
House Richese. After being ousted from the planetary governorship of Arrakis (and replaced by the Harkonnens, House Richese
had salvaged some of its respectability through arranged marital alliances with other Houses (Helena's
marriage to Paulus Atreides among them).
House
Taligari (Minor)
In the Prelude to
Dune series, House Taligari had adopted Tyros Reffa, illegitimate son of Padishah Emperor Elrood Corrino IX and his concubine
Shando Balut, later the wife of Earl Dominic Vernius of Ix. Their homeworld was the recreational planet Zanovar.
House
Vernius (Major)
The main industry
on Ix is the production of machines that continuously test the bounds of the precepts set down by the Butlerian Jihad. The
rival of House Vernius is House Richese, which also specializes in machinery, but doesn't create controversial machinery.
The strongest ally of House Vernius is House Atreides; their friendship began when the Earl Dominic Vernius and Duke Paulus
Atreides fought together in the Ecaz Revolt around 10,130 A.G.
